History

Initially designated F-110A Spectre by the USAF, the F-4C adapted the naval F-4B airframe to Air Force requirements, with dual flight controls and its own navigation gear. A number of airframes were later converted to the EF-4C Wild Weasel electronic-warfare configuration.
